Document Transport — Quarterly Stock-Count Ledger

Scope: original signed ledger from the Dunmarsh warehouse count. One copy only; no scans leave site before audit sign-off. Ledger travels in the grey tamper-evident pouch, seal number logged by the coordinator. Driver must not combine this run with general post. Delivery window: before noon, day after count close. Pouch stays with the driver at all times. The courier hand-over instruction is given below.

dispatch memo: the sorius tamius courier leaves the praeth ledger at gate 4873 under passcode 928014

When reviewing changes to the account-recovery flow in Quillbase, pay close attention to the circuit breaker guarding the upstream Tollgate identity API. The breaker trips after five consecutive failures and holds open for ninety seconds; any change to those thresholds requires sign-off from the reliability group. If the breaker is stuck open during a recovery incident, the manual override console must be unlocked with the passphrase below.

recovery phrase for fajeg-kawep: druix-gorius-briax-ulaeth-fraox-lammir-pelox-jormir-pelwyn-julir

## Watchdog hardening for the Orvetta kiosk shell

This PR tightens the watchdog that supervises third-party panels inside the Orvetta kiosk runtime. Plugins that stop responding to heartbeat pings are now restarted in isolation rather than taking down the whole shell. Plugin authors should note that the heartbeat contract is stricter: replies must arrive within the configured window, and repeated misses escalate to a forced reload. The current timing constants are as follows.

tuning table, yahap-hahip:
BUDGETS = {
    "praiel": 88,
    "quenox": 61,
    "nordor": 332,
    "gorix": 835,
    "ruswyn": 186,
}

☐ Ceremony step 4 — Migration freeze. Plugin authors: before the Drossel key ceremony begins, confirm all pending schema migrations against the Quillbase tenant are expand-only. No column drops, no renames, no backfills mid-ceremony. Dual-write shims must stay enabled until the new signing key is live. Verify your plugin's migration lock is held and the zero-downtime checklist in the Tarnhelm portal shows green. Once verified, unseal your plugin's ceremony credentials using the recovery passphrase that appears below.

recovery phrase for hahof-kajof: briwyn-wenwyn